Abstract
In this paper, we proposed a noise reduction algorithm based on gradient descent method in order to reconstruct pseudo trajectories in the neighborhood of true chaotic signal, firstly. Then, a modulation-demodulation chaos shift keying (CSK) scheme for data transmission which assumes a priori knowledge of the dynamics of chaotic carriers at the transmitter is developed. The similarity between the reconstructed attractor and that representing the sent symbol at transmitter could be utilized to detect the sent symbol, effectively. We show that this detection method can achieve bit error rate performance comparable to that of other non-coherent chaos based communication systems.
